php 建立暫存文件

我們之前建立的檔案都是永久檔案。

而建立臨時檔案在我們平常的專案開發中也非常有用。建立臨時檔案的幾個好處:

文完後即刪除

#不需要去維護這個檔案的刪除狀態

例如:我需要把A的檔案內容轉存B裡面,把B的文件內容轉存到C裡面。

就跟現實生活中一樣,我可以先用一個臨時的瓶子把B的水裝起來,然後把A的資料寫入B裡面。把臨時瓶子的水追加到C裡面。

我們來學習這個函數:

resource tmpfile ( )

功能:建立一個暫存文件,傳回資源類型。關閉檔案即被刪除。

<?php
   //创建了一个临时文件
   $handle = tmpfile();

   //向里面写入了数据
   $numbytes = fwrite($handle, '写入临时文件');

   //关闭临时文件,文件即被删除
   fclose($handle);

   echo  '向临时文件中写入了'.$numbytes . '个字节';
?>


#
繼續學習
||
<?php //创建了一个临时文件 $handle = tmpfile(); //向里面写入了数据 $numbytes = fwrite($handle, '写入临时文件'); //关闭临时文件,文件即被删除 fclose($handle); echo '向临时文件中写入了'.$numbytes . '个字节'; ?>